Job Description
Due to the rapid growth of our outpatient mental health program, Alepix Behavioral Clinic has an immediate need for full-time Therapists for our Child and Adolescent mental health outpatient program.
Responsibilities and Duties include:
- Conduct initial intake - assess risks, mental status, and course of treatment.
- Work with patients and their families to evaluate current challenges and help them navigate through their treatment journey.
- Conduct individual, and family therapy sessions.
- Establish, implement, and maintain treatment goals and objectives.
- When needed, interact with other mental health professionals, school officials, and other providers that need to be involved in the treatment process.
- Experience working with child (starting at age 5) preferred, but we are also open to training!
Qualifications and Skills:
- Minimum of a Master's Degree in Clinical Social Work, Marriage and Family Therapy, Counseling, or Psychology or related degree. Pennsylvania License preferred but not necessary.
- License eligible candidates are encouraged to apply. Supervision towards licensure provided.
- Minimum of 2 years direct counseling experience working with adults and children in a mental health setting.
- Act 33/34 & FBI Clearances.
- Valid Driver’s License.
This position will be Monday through Friday, with one evening per week minimum. Alepix offers an excellent salary and benefits package for full-time positions.
